锁定系统关键文件1.密码、账号文件 chattr +i /etc/passwd /etc/group /etc/shadow /etc/gshadow /etc/inittab 加锁:chattr +i /etc/passwd 文件不能删除,不能更改,不能移动 查看加锁: lsattr /etc/p... ...
分类:
系统相关 时间:
2018-07-07 20:52:34
阅读次数:
214
OSPFOSPF:开放最短路径优先协议属于无类别链路状态路由协议,组播更新地址224.0.0.5/6;跨层封装到3层,协议号89;基于拓扑工作,更新量大,故需要区域划分。触发更新,周期更新30min。一、Ospf的基本原理与实现1、宣告ospf的路由器从所有启动ospf的接口上发出hello包,当双方收到对方的hello包,并成功的协商hello包中的参数(hellotime,deadinterv
分类:
其他好文 时间:
2018-07-07 17:41:16
阅读次数:
221
Description 话说宁波市的中小学生在镇海中学参加计算机程序设计比赛,比赛之余,他们在镇海中学的各个景点参观。镇海中学共有n个景点,每个景点均有若干学生正在参观。这n个景点以自然数1至n编号,每两个景点的编号均不同。每两个景点之间有且只有一条路径。选择哪个景点集中的学生,才能使所有学生走过的 ...
分类:
其他好文 时间:
2018-07-07 17:38:47
阅读次数:
175
1 #include 2 using namespace std; 3 4 int WINAPI WinMain(HINSTANCE hInstance, HINSTANCE hPrevInstance, 5 LPSTR lpCmdLine, int nCmdShow) 6 { 7 HKEY hKE... ...
分类:
编程语言 时间:
2018-07-03 14:40:16
阅读次数:
177
Spring缓存注解@Cacheable、@CacheEvict、@CachePut使用 从3.1开始,Spring引入了对Cache的支持。其使用方法和原理都类似于Spring对事务管理的支持。Spring Cache是作用在方法上的,其核心思想是这样的:当我们在调用一个缓存方法时会把该方法参数和... ...
分类:
编程语言 时间:
2018-07-02 20:20:40
阅读次数:
235
"ios开发之libcurl库的编译详细教程 CSDN博客" "build libcurl ios源码编译 简书" "iOS开发之libcurl库的使用 CSDN博客" "libcurl curl_easy_getinfo()" "使用 cURL 获取站点的各类响应时间 – dns解析时间,响应时间 ...
分类:
Web程序 时间:
2018-07-01 14:15:27
阅读次数:
195
常用动画设置: effect easing duration effect: <select name="effects" id="effectTypes"> <option value="blind">百叶窗特效(Blind Effect)</option> <option value="boun ...
分类:
Web程序 时间:
2018-06-27 14:00:18
阅读次数:
1448
多线程三分钟就可以入个门了! 原创: Javay Java3y 4月17日 前言 之前花了一个星期回顾了Java集合: Collection总览 List集合就这么简单【源码剖析】 Map集合、散列表、红黑树介绍 HashMap就是这么简单【源码剖析】 LinkedHashMap就这么简单【源码剖析 ...
分类:
编程语言 时间:
2018-06-22 16:37:25
阅读次数:
224
OSPF LSA 类型详解 OSPF的LSA类型种类繁多,往往让人头晕恶心。然后OSPF又是目前应用最广泛的IGP协议,我们不得不对它进行研究。OSPF的LSA类型一共有11种,分别是: 这11种LSA中,我们主要研究其中的 LSA1、2、3、4、5、7 。其余的在一些特殊环境使用,暂时不对它们进行 ...
分类:
其他好文 时间:
2018-06-22 01:03:29
阅读次数:
214
先说结论:在用for遍历一个集合对象时,如果遍历过程中对集合对象的内容进行了修改(增加、删除),则会抛出ConcurrentModificationException。在单线程下用迭代器遍历修改,则不会报错。在多线程环境下则会报错。 原理:迭代器在遍历时直接访问集合中的内容, ...
分类:
编程语言 时间:
2018-06-21 21:11:08
阅读次数:
303